The EU Strategy for Sustainable and Circular Textile envisions a future where all textiles are produced with respect for social rights and the environment. This landmark strategy has significant implications not only for the EU, but also for its trading partners.
This report offers an overview of key EU textile policies outlined in the EU Textile Strategy, highlighting their potential impact on trading partner countries like Bangladesh and Ghana. As the EU policy landscape evolves, with a new Circular Economy Act anticipated by 2026, the report explores critical considerations for trading partners navigating these changes.
It also provides insights to help policymakers and stakeholders understand the implications of EU policies on global trade and sustainability in the textile sector.
